Transaction 5aeb0bac189c52eda58100f790402d536833e86715f39003da80bc16b617defe
1 Input
1 Output
-
5aeb0bac189c52eda58100f790402d536833e86715f39003da80bc16b617defe:0
- value
- 624795
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 421d3c48e5a06d7e7eb9b6aaf9a20f596c801259 OP_EQUAL
- address
- 37ibYXDhKDXix7SnseCsVWQre69DCgiyJp